Orchestra concert

Three upbeat works are on offer from the City of Peterborough Symphony Orchestra on Saturday, June 13.

The night begins at 7.30pm with a piece from the renegade 20th century American composer Charles Ives – The Unanswered Question – for strings, solo trumpet and wind quartet.

The next offering is one of the most popular violin concertos in the repertoire by Tchaikovsky. This piece requires enormous virtuosity and will get it with violinist Harriet Mackenzie.

The second part of the concert features Beethoven’s 2nd symphony, which was revolutionary for its time.

The concert is at The Voyager Academy, Mountsteven Avenue, Walton, and tickets start at £10.50, with children free.
